Transaction 95234c8cf91734d760cf14fb7bd3ec7076c121859c434d4f849675e02573177b

1 Input
2 Outputs
  • 95234c8cf91734d760cf14fb7bd3ec7076c121859c434d4f849675e02573177b:0
  • value  1466900
    address  1B8ZZaP16QAX6aqA97quYN1A2kuT4Mt9Mw
  • 95234c8cf91734d760cf14fb7bd3ec7076c121859c434d4f849675e02573177b:1
  • value  1322780
    address  3KTnf6MSdASZKw2TKWRZcc46v2KoP6ciyq